Sixth International Energy and Investment Days will be held in Novi Sad on March 2-3. It is expected that the event will gather more than 2,000 participants with the aim to encourage investments in the energy sector. Vojvodina province prime minister Igor Mirović will open the event.

The focus of International Energy and Investment Days will be on energy, financing and construction, as well as on the special connection between construction and energy through energy efficiency in buildings. Also, special attention will be paid to the fight against climate change.

Over the course of two days, companies and technologies in the field of energy efficiency, construction, renewable energy sources and environmental protection, financial institutions will be presented as well as the organizations that are funding projects, local governments, agencies and associations.

The programme consists of over 20 conferences, round tables, workshops and B2B meetings, with participation of government and municipal representatives, relevant international and domestic financial and development institutions, companies and other guests.

The purpose of the event is to encourage investment in the energy and construction sector, industrial parks, wastewater treatment facilities, further utilization of renewable energy sources, ESCO contracting and public-private partnerships, energy efficiency upgrades, as well as raising awareness about climate change in Serbia and the region.

In order to make the manifestation known internationally and establish direct contact with foreign investors, the International Energy and Investment Days will once again have special partners in the form of “Partner Country” and “Friend Country” categories.

The event is organized by the Central European Development Forum (CEDEF), the Novi Sad Fair and the Provincial Secretariat for Energy, Construction and Transport. Download the agenda HERE.
